How to prepare for a job interview at Happy Skyway Overseas
✨Know Your Logistics Basics
Get familiar with the key principles of transportation and logistics, like supply chain management, inventory control, and route optimisation. You might get asked practical questions about how to improve efficiency, so brush up on your problem-solving skills and be prepared to discuss any relevant software tools you've used.
✨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ions
In logistics, employers love to gauge how you'd handle real-life situations. Expect scenario-based questions where you’ll need to demonstrate your decision-making skills, like how to manage delays or coordinate shipments during a crisis. Practise outlining your thought process clearly and logically.
